my greatest supporter

It's been three years now since he's been gone.
 
Every Dec. 20th. I post this.  Why?
 
Because I think all you great people who go through this with us sufferers of CH... need to hear what you mean to us.  
 
He was my life and I loved him.  What's more he loved me clusters and all.  The first time I had one in front of him he didn't freak.  Quietly asked me what I needed.
 
He broke up his welding duo so I could have a  02 tank with "More power"   He never said one thing when we had to leave a party or a bbq or a family get-together cause I was too embarrassed to stay.   He got up with me in the middle of the night before I knew enough to replace the 02 in time.  He drove me around the block in the dead of winter so I could hang my head out the window to get the air....screaming all the way.  Never once was he embarrassed.
 
He always had the coffee pot washed, and ready to go for the next one to hit as I told him it helped a little to have the caffeine.  (he couldn't stand the smell of coffee) but he took care of it anyway.
 
when he knew he could do no more...he sat, with his head in his hand in a chair in the living room listening to me scream in pain.    
 
When I think of what I put that man through, I could cry.
 
He died 3 yrs. ago today.  Of a massive Heart attack.  He layed outside for 10 days before he was found because I was visiting my kids at the time.  He didn't deserve to die like that.  ALONE.   He never left me alone in my time of need.  
 
I re-tell this every year...for one reason.  I need to tell all of you wonderful supporters how important you all are.  To me.  To those you support.. to everyone.  Please have patience with us.  AND.  Please take of yourselves too.   We need you to be strong.
